Hockey Night in Canada Ends
from Montreal News Today | 2 Min News | The Daily News Now!
Hockey Night in Canada has officially ended after CBC couldn’t renew its NHL broadcast deal with Rogers Sportsnet, marking the close of a decades-long Canadian institution that shaped sports culture since its radio debut in 1936 and TV launch in 1952. More than just games, it was a national ritual — inspiring generations, inventing instant replay, and uniting millions around TVs with its iconic theme. Now, with Rogers locking in a $11.2 billion deal and streaming replacing free broadcasts, fans mourn the loss of communal hockey nights, calling it the end of an era and a fading piece of Canadian heritage.
